/**
 * Request body for adding a new or existing data disk to a virtual machine.
 * @property attachNewDataDiskOptions Specifies options to attach a new disk to the virtual machine.
 * @property existingLabDiskId Specifies the existing lab disk id to attach to virtual machine.
 * @property hostCaching Caching option for a data disk (i.e. None, ReadOnly, ReadWrite).
 */
public data class DataDiskPropertiesArgs(
    public val attachNewDataDiskOptions: Output? = null,
    public val existingLabDiskId: Output? = null,
    public val hostCaching: Output>? = null,
) : ConvertibleToJava {
    override fun toJava(): com.pulumi.azurenative.devtestlab.inputs.DataDiskPropertiesArgs =
        com.pulumi.azurenative.devtestlab.inputs.DataDiskPropertiesArgs.builder()
            .attachNewDataDiskOptions(
                attachNewDataDiskOptions?.applyValue({ args0 ->
                    args0.let({ args0 ->
                        args0.toJava()
                    })
                }),
            )
            .existingLabDiskId(existingLabDiskId?.applyValue({ args0 -> args0 }))
            .hostCaching(
                hostCaching?.applyValue({ args0 ->
                    args0.transform({ args0 -> args0 }, { args0 ->
                        args0.let({ args0 -> args0.toJava() })
                    })
                }),
            ).build()
}
